U-Bolts Specifications and Features

Overview of U-Bolts

U-bolts are a versatile type of fastening device, recognizable by their U-shaped design with threaded ends. These fasteners are used to secure pipes, rods, and other cylindrical objects to surfaces or frameworks. The structural efficiency and adaptability of U-bolts make them a preferred choice for various industrial and commercial applications, ranging from construction to automotive. Materials and Coatings

Stainless Steel

One of the most common materials used for manufacturing U-bolts is stainless steel. Stainless steel U-bolts are well-known for their excellent corrosion resistance, making them ideal for outdoor and marine environments where moisture exposure is a concern. Grades such as A2 (304) and A4 (316) stainless steel are widely used for U-bolts, each providing distinct levels of resistance to rust and chemical exposure. A4 stainless steel, for instance, offers enhanced resistance to chloride and acids, making it suitable for harsh industrial applications.

Carbon Steel

Carbon steel is also frequently used for U-bolts, especially when strength and cost-effectiveness are key factors. Carbon steel U-bolts can be further enhanced by applying different coatings to increase their resistance to corrosion. Popular coatings include zinc plating, hot-dip galvanizing, and polymer coatings. Zinc-plated carbon steel U-bolts are commonly used for indoor applications where moisture is limited, whereas hot-dip galvanized U-bolts are suited for outdoor environments due to their thicker and more robust layer of protection.

Standards and Specifications

DIN, ISO, and ASTM Standards

Our U-bolts are manufactured in compliance with a range of international standards, ensuring their compatibility and reliability across various industries. The most prominent standards for U-bolts include:

  • DIN 3570: This German standard covers U-bolts specifically used for pipe mounting. U-bolts manufactured to this standard provide reliable clamping force and dimensional accuracy, making them ideal for piping systems.
  • ISO 9001 Compliance: As part of our commitment to quality, our U-bolts are manufactured under ISO 9001-certified processes. This ensures stringent quality checks at every stage, resulting in consistently high-quality products.
  • ASTM A307: This standard covers carbon steel bolts and U-bolts for general use. U-bolts produced under ASTM A307 specifications are particularly valued for their strength and durability, making them suitable for construction and industrial machinery.

Size and Dimension Details

Our U-bolts are available in a variety of sizes to accommodate different application requirements. Standard dimensions typically include the inside width, inside length, and thread diameter. Common sizes range from small U-bolts with a thread diameter of 6 mm (M6) for lightweight applications, up to larger U-bolts with a thread diameter of 24 mm (M24) for heavy-duty uses.

  • Thread Diameters: M6, M8, M10, M12, M16, M20, M24.
  • Inside Width: Ranges from 30 mm to 200 mm, depending on the intended use.
  • Inside Length: Typically ranges from 50 mm to 300 mm, customizable based on specific project needs.

Applications

Construction and Infrastructure

U-bolts play a crucial role in the construction industry, particularly for applications involving the fastening of structural components such as beams and columns. They are also commonly used for anchoring pipes in residential, commercial, and industrial buildings. The use of stainless steel U-bolts in these scenarios guarantees a long service life, even under challenging environmental conditions.

Automotive and Marine

In the automotive sector, U-bolts are used extensively for securing leaf springs to axles in vehicles. Their high tensile strength and capacity to withstand vibration make them ideal for this application. In marine environments, U-bolts made from 316-grade stainless steel are essential for securing boat fittings, as they resist both saltwater corrosion and mechanical stress.

Furniture and Household Equipment

U-bolts are also used in the production of furniture and household equipment, particularly where cylindrical structures need to be held securely. This includes garden swings, steel-frame chairs, and other similar equipment. Zinc-plated or powder-coated U-bolts are preferred for these applications due to their aesthetic finish and resistance to moderate environmental conditions.

Features and Advantages

Corrosion Resistance

Our stainless steel U-bolts offer unparalleled corrosion resistance, especially those made from 316-grade stainless steel. This resistance to rust and chemical attack makes them suitable for use in environments exposed to moisture, salts, and chemicals. For projects requiring cost-effective solutions with a moderate level of corrosion resistance, zinc-plated carbon steel U-bolts provide an ideal balance of performance and affordability.

High Tensile Strength

U-bolts made from carbon steel are known for their excellent tensile strength, which ensures reliability when subjected to high loads. This feature is particularly valuable in applications such as vehicle suspension systems and construction frameworks, where the bolts must withstand substantial forces.

Manufacturing Quality and Assurance

Our U-bolts are manufactured with precision to meet the stringent demands of industrial use. We employ advanced CNC bending techniques to ensure consistent quality and dimensional accuracy. The threads are roll-formed to provide higher fatigue resistance, compared to cut threads, enhancing the longevity of the U-bolts under cyclic loads.

Furthermore, each U-bolt undergoes rigorous quality control checks, including load testing, dimensional verification, and surface finish assessment.
